Output 523fbea5bdf74f504fa86f2df56d2fb02a235bfc156abbf9669e3c4c53a3f9e5:0

value
109657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021c435b279fd7e3453effc4af78205eb6ad1585 OP_EQUAL
address
31tB8gYrnsCxabfwPfmdZEqYAmTLFVCH95
transaction
523fbea5bdf74f504fa86f2df56d2fb02a235bfc156abbf9669e3c4c53a3f9e5
spent
true